I worked on an exciting collaboration with interior director Charley James from @violetjamesstudio on a residential development in Crystal Palace. My friend Jon @yardarchitects had recommended me to his lovely client.

The interior design brief was to create a subtle scheme that compliments the beautiful architectural details of the space and features a green palette to tie in with the entrance lobby design. 

Crystal Palace is an area in south London, named after the Crystal Palace Exhibition building designed by Joseph Paxton, which stood in the area from 1854 until it was destroyed by fire in 1936. I created two bespoke pieces for the bedroom inspired by the building and subway in Crystal Palace.

I curated/created a small collection of my artwork to display in one of the show flats. A mix of bespoke and original designs with a unifying colour palette to compliment Charleys sophisticated interior design scheme.
